Kia America, Inc. - Rearview Camera Image May Not Display/FMVSS 111

Published: June 20, 2025Recall ID: 25V426000Category: vehiclesCountry: US

Reason for Recall / Hazard

A rearview image that does not display reduces the driver's view of what is behind the vehicle, increasing the risk of a crash.

Product Description & Identification

Kia America, Inc. (Kia) is recalling certain 2020-2022 Niro EV vehicles. The circuit board for the rearview camera may become damaged and cause the rearview camera image not to display.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ard (FMVSS) number 111, "Rear Visibility."

Corrective actionDealers will replace the rearview camera,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ed November 7, 2025. Owners may contact Kia customer service at 1-800-333-4542. Kia's number for this recall is SC342.
